This is my error message when I try to delete one user from person table:
HTTP Status 500 - 


type Exception report
message
descriptionThe server encountered an internal error () that prevented it from 
fulfilling this request.
exception javax.servlet.ServletException: java.lang.IllegalArgumentException: 
An exception occured while creating a query in EntityManager

root cause java.lang.IllegalArgumentException: An exception occured while 
creating a query in EntityManager

root cause Exception [TOPLINK-8004] (Oracle TopLink Essentials - 2.1 (Build 
b60e-fcs (12/23/2008))): oracle.toplink.essentials.exceptions.EJBQLException
Exception Description: Error compiling the query [Delete  from Person p where 
ID = 39], line 1, column 29: unknown identification variable [id]. The FROM 
clause of the query does not declare an identification variable [id].

note The full stack traces of the exception and its root causes are available 
in the Sun GlassFish Enterprise Server v2.1 logs.


Sun GlassFish Enterprise Server v2.1
